What's The Definition Of Patriotic?
[adj] inspired by love for your country
Synonyms | Synonyms for Patriotic: chauvinistic | flag-waving(a) | jingoistic | loyal | nationalistic | superpatriotic | ultranationalistic Related Terms | Find terms related to Patriotic: See Also | Patriotic In Webster's Dictionary \Pa`tri*ot"ic\, a. [Cf. F. patriotique, Gr. ?
belonging to a fellow-countryman.]
Inspired by patriotism; actuated by love of one's country;
zealously and unselfishly devoted to the service of one's
country; as, a patriotic statesman, vigilance.
